tpe专用色母粒生产流程
近年来,热塑性弹性体(TPE)在塑料制品行业中得到广泛应用。TPE具有优异的弹性、耐寒性和耐磨性,使其成为许多产品中的理想材料。而为了满足不同需求,色母粒的使用成为TPE制造过程中不可或缺的一部分。本文将介绍TPE专用色母粒的生产流程。
TPE专用色母粒生产流程的步是原料准备。在该阶段,我们需要选择合适的颜料和载体树脂。考虑到TPE材料的特性,我们通常选择与其相容性良好的聚合物作为色母粒的载体树脂,并确保颜料具有足够的添加量和色彩稳定性。
接下来,我们根据色母粒的用途和目标色彩,进行颜料和载体树脂的混合。这个过程被称为混炼。在混炼过程中,我们需要控制好混合时间、温度和转速,以确保颜料和载体树脂充分混合。
混炼完成后,我们将混合料传送到挤出机,并通过高温挤出来形成色母粒条。这个过程被称为挤出。在挤出过程中,我们需要根据所需的色母粒直径和长度,调整挤出机的参数,并注意温度的控制,以确保色母粒的质量。
挤出出来的色母粒条会立即经过水箱冷却。这个过程被称为冷却。在冷却过程中,我们需要调整水箱的温度和冷却时间,使色母粒能够快速冷却,并保持良好的形状。
经过冷却后,色母粒条将进入颗粒切割机,被切割成所需长度的颗粒。这个过程被称为切割。在切割过程中,我们需要调整切割速度和刀具的角度,以确保颗粒的一致性和平整度。
切割完成后,颗粒会经过筛选,以去除不合格的颗粒。合格的颗粒会通过包装机进行包装,以便存储和运输。
TPE专用色母粒的生产流程主要包括原料准备、混炼、挤出、冷却、切割、筛选和包装等步骤。每个步骤都需要的控制和调整,以确保色母粒的质量和一致性。通过科学的生产流程,我们能够生产出高质量的TPE专用色母粒,满足不同用户的需求。

TPE specialized color masterbatch production process
In recent years, thermoplastic elastomers (TPE) have been widely used in the plastic products industry. TPE has excellent elasticity, cold resistance, and abrasion resistance, making it an ideal material in many products. To meet different requirements, the use of color masterbatch has become an indispensable part of the TPE manufacturing process. This article will introduce the production process of TPE specialized color masterbatch.
Firstly, the first step in the production process of TPE specialized color masterbatch is material preparation. At this stage, we need to select suitable pigments and carrier resins. Considering the characteristics of TPE materials, we usually choose polymers that are compatible with TPE as the carrier resin of the color masterbatch, and ensure that the pigments have sufficient dosage and color stability.
Next, we mix the pigments and carrier resins according to the purpose of the color masterbatch and the target color. This process is called compounding. During the compounding process, we need to control the mixing time, temperature, and speed to ensure that the pigments and carrier resins are well mixed.
After compounding, we transfer the mixture to an extruder and extrude it at high temperature to form color masterbatch strands. This process is called extrusion. During extrusion, we need to adjust the parameters of the extruder according to the desired diameter and length of the color masterbatch, and pay attention to temperature control to ensure the quality of the color masterbatch.
The extruded color masterbatch strands are immediately cooled in a water tank. This process is called cooling. During cooling, we need to adjust the temperature and cooling time of the water tank to ensure that the color masterbatch can cool quickly and maintain a good shape.
After cooling, the color masterbatch strands will enter a pellet cutting machine to be cut into particles of the desired length. This process is called cutting. During cutting, we need to adjust the cutting speed and tool angle to ensure the consistency and smoothness of the particles.
After cutting, the particles will be screened to remove any defective particles. Finally, the qualified particles will be packaged by a packaging machine for storage and transportation.
In conclusion, the production process of TPE specialized color masterbatch mainly includes material preparation, compounding, extrusion, cooling, cutting, screening, and packaging. Each step requires precise control and adjustment to ensure the quality and consistency of the color masterbatch. Through a scientific production process, we can produce high-quality TPE specialized color masterbatch to meet the needs of different users.
